Once you’ve identified your requirements, the next step is to assess potential suppliers based on their experience and market reputation. Here are several considerations:
Suppliers who have been in the industry for many years often have valuable knowledge about materials and processes. Look for manufacturers with a proven track record in producing aluminum profiles relevant to your needs.
Reading customer reviews and case studies can provide insight into how the supplier operates and meets customer expectations. Satisfied clients often indicate a reliable supplier, while negative feedback should raise red flags.

A supplier with stringent quality control can help you avoid costly mistakes and rework during your project.
Many projects require customized solutions. Choose a supplier that offers design modifications and can accommodate special requests. This flexibility can be invaluable for meeting unique project requirements without compromising on quality or execution time.
Timeliness can be as important as quality when it comes to project deadlines. Discuss lead times upfront to ensure the supplier can meet your schedule. Confirm their stock levels and whether they can accommodate urgent requests if necessary. Suppliers who can respond quickly will help keep your project on track.
While pricing should not be the sole deciding factor, it is important to find a supplier who offers competitive rates without sacrificing quality. Obtain quotes from multiple suppliers and compare what is included in the price (e.g., delivery, custom work, packaging). Remember, the cheapest option may not always provide the best overall value.
Effective communication can make a significant difference during the manufacturing process. Choose a supplier that offers excellent customer support and is responsive to your inquiries. A supplier who is easy to communicate with can help resolve issues promptly and offer valuable insights into product use and performance, enhancing your end experience.
Finally, consider suppliers with whom you can establish a long-term relationship. A reliable partner can support not just your current project but future needs as well, providing consistency and continuity in quality and service.
